GPS tracking is a technology that uses satellites to determine the location of a device or person. GPS tracking devices are small, portable devices that can be attached to a person or vehicle. These devices transmit location data to a central server, which can be accessed by law enforcement officials. GPS tracking devices are commonly used in search and rescue operations to locate missing persons.

  1. Accuracy
  2. One of the main advantages of GPS tracking in search and rescue operations is its accuracy. GPS tracking devices can provide accurate location data within a few meters. This accuracy is critical in search and rescue operations, where every second counts. With GPS tracking, law enforcement officials can quickly locate missing persons and provide assistance.

  3. Real-time tracking capabilities
  4. Another advantage of GPS tracking in search and rescue operations is its real-time tracking capabilities. GPS tracking devices can transmit location data in real-time, allowing law enforcement officials to track the movement of missing persons. This real-time tracking can be used to identify patterns in the movement of missing persons, which can help law enforcement officials predict their next location.

  5. Geofences
  6. GPS tracking can also be used to create geofences. Geofences are virtual boundaries that can be set up around a specific area. When a GPS tracking device enters or exits a geofence, an alert is sent to law enforcement officials. Geofences can be used to monitor the movement of missing persons and to ensure that they do not leave a specific area.

  7. Cost-effectiveness
  8. In addition to its accuracy and real-time tracking capabilities, GPS tracking is also cost-effective. GPS tracking devices are relatively inexpensive and can be used multiple times. This cost-effectiveness makes GPS tracking an attractive option for law enforcement agencies that have limited budgets.

GPS tracking can also be used in conjunction with other technologies to improve search and rescue operations. For example, GPS tracking can be used with drones to locate missing persons in remote areas. Drones equipped with GPS tracking devices can fly over large areas and transmit location data to law enforcement officials. This combination of technologies can significantly improve the efficiency of search and rescue operations.

GPS tracking can also be used to improve communication between law enforcement officials during search and rescue operations. GPS tracking devices can be used to transmit location data to a central server, which can be accessed by multiple law enforcement officials. This real-time communication can help law enforcement officials coordinate their efforts and ensure that they are all working towards the same goal.

Stuff about Search and Rescue Operations with GPS Tracking: Improving Law Enforcement Efforts you didn’t know

  1. GPS stands for Global Positioning System and was developed by the United States Department of Defense in the 1970s.
  2. The first GPS satellite was launched in 1978, and there are now over 30 satellites orbiting Earth as part of the system.
  3. In addition to law enforcement, GPS technology is used in a variety of industries including aviation, agriculture, and transportation.
  4. The accuracy of GPS can vary depending on factors such as weather conditions and obstructions like buildings or trees.
  5. There are three types of GPS devices: handheld receivers for personal use, vehicle-mounted units for navigation while driving, and tracking devices used by law enforcement or other organizations to monitor movement or location data.
